This adorable frame makes your window baggie plant look like a see-through pot! Instructions: Buy a bag a of large sunflower seeds (I usually buy the mammoth seeds on Amazon). Soak 3-4 cotton balls with water and drop in 3-5 seeds. Seal the sandwich-sized ziplock bag closed. Tape in the window where they will get sun. You'll notice them starting to sprout within a week.
